Teeth filled at the dentist - CHECK, hair cut by Efi - CHECK, baby fed - CHECK. Breasts examined - CHECK. Please check. This photo is for all your girlies and boys out there and especially for a dear friend x October is Breast Cancer Awareness month and if you add your pink photos to this group you can help to raise up to €30,000 for local charities. For each pink photo you add to /groups/pink2008, Yahoo! for Good will donate €1, up to a maximum of €30,000. We will split the total equally between 5 charities in UK, Germany, France, Spain and Italy. - In the UK Cancer Research UK will use this donation to fund breast cancer research. - In Germany Deutsche Krebshilfe will use this donation to fund a breast cancer project. - In France Association Le Cancer du sein, parlons en ! will use this donation to fund screening. - In Spain AECC will use this donation to fund information about prevention and detection. - In Italy LILT will use this donation to fund breast cancer research.
